About The Position

Senior Database Administrator will lead the operational management of our PostgreSQL databases running on Google CloudSQL. This role is responsible for architecting and optimizing physical schema design, driving performance tuning, and ensuring high concurrency and reliability for mission-critical applications. The ideal candidate combines deep technical expertise with a proactive approach to database operations, automation, and incident response.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of hands-on experience as a DBA, with at least 3 years focused on PostgreSQL in cloud environments (preferably GCP/CloudSQL).
  • Expert-level knowledge of PostgreSQL internals, physical schema design, indexing, partitioning, and query optimization.
  • Proven experience resolving concurrency and locking issues in high-transaction environments.
  • Strong proficiency with Google CloudSQL, including configuration, monitoring, and automation.
  • Advanced scripting skills (Python, Bash, Typescript, or similar) for automation and operational efficiency.
  • Experience with backup/recovery strategies, high availability, and disaster recovery in cloud-native architectures.
  • Familiarity with security best practices, including encryption, access controls, and auditing.
  • Experience with multi-tenant databases.
  • Excellent troubleshooting, analytical, and communication skills.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or related field (or equivalent experience).

Nice To Haves

  • Exposure to infrastructure-as-code (Terraform HCL and CDKTF).
  • Google Database Engineer certification and Terraform Associate certification.

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and optimize physical database schemas for PostgreSQL, ensuring scalability, maintainability, and performance.
  • Lead advanced performance tuning initiatives, including query optimization, indexing strategies, partitioning, and resource management.
  • Planning and implementing database disaster recovery strategy.
  • Analyze and resolve concurrency issues, implementing best practices for locking, isolation levels, and transaction management.
  • Monitor database health, capacity, and performance using GCP-native and third-party tools; proactively address bottlenecks and incidents.
  • Collaborate with engineering teams to support application development, schema changes, and data migrations.
  • Automate routine operational tasks (backups, restores, failover, patching) using scripting and GCP automation tools.
  • Develop and maintain documentation for database architecture, operational procedures, and troubleshooting guides.
  • Ensure security, compliance, and data integrity through robust access controls, auditing, and encryption practices.
  • Participate in incident response for database-related issues.
  • Mentor junior DBAs and engineers in best practices for database operations and optimization.
  • Leverage AI Coding assistants such as Claude Code or Copilot to accelerate and enhance productivity.
  • CI/CD pipeline development related to schema and data migrations
  • Developing Terraform code to support IaC automation.
